Change the generator on in advance of plugging appliances to it. When the generator is managing, flip your appliances and lights on one at a time to avoid overloading the unit. Keep in mind, generators are for short term usage; prioritize your needs.

Propane: Take in gasoline speedily but develop significantly less pollution and fumes than fuel or diesel. Diesel: Many of the most powerful backup generators accessible for large-duty appliances. They use diesel gasoline, that may be high-priced and tough to shop and infrequently results in far more noise and air pollution.
